Desert Retribution: The Path of the Silent Avenger
In the heart of the ancient Silk Road, where caravans whispered tales of distant lands and the desert sands were as silent as the grave, there walked a man known only as the Silent Avenger. His name was Kaito, a master of the ancient martial art of Kung Fu, whose reputation preceded him like a shadow across the dunes. It was said that he could move silently as the wind, strike with the precision of a falcon, and his eyes held the wisdom of a thousand battles.
The journey began in the city of Dunhuang, where Kaito had once been a revered guardian of the sacred Mogao Caves. But his world had crumbled when his closest friend, a fellow martial artist named Ming, was betrayed and killed by a corrupt official. Ming had been tasked with protecting the caves from marauders, but his trust in the official was his undoing. The official, with a single treacherous strike, had ended Ming's life, leaving Kaito to grieve and seek justice.
Driven by a burning desire for retribution, Kaito set out on a perilous journey across the desert. His quest was not just to bring the corrupt official to justice, but to uncover the truth behind Ming's death and to find the strength to confront the demons within himself.
The desert was a harsh teacher, and Kaito learned quickly. The sun baked the ground into a scorching oven, and the sands shifted like a living thing, trying to engulf him. Yet, his resolve never wavered. Each step he took was a testament to his unwavering determination, a silent vow to avenge his friend.
During his journey, Kaito encountered various challenges. He fought off bandits who sought to rob him of his life and his belongings, and he outsmarted desert creatures that threatened to consume him. But none of these trials compared to the inner battle he fought against his own guilt and anger.
One night, as the stars twinkled above and the moon cast its silver glow over the endless sea of sand, Kaito found himself at the edge of a oasis. Here, he encountered a hermit who lived in a small, thatched hut. The hermit, wise and old, saw the turmoil in Kaito's eyes and offered him guidance.
"The path to retribution is not a straight line," the hermit said, his voice like the rustle of leaves in the wind. "It is filled with twists and turns, and the true enemy often lies within."

Kaito listened intently, and the hermit continued to speak of the importance of forgiveness and the power of letting go. It was a difficult lesson, but one that Kaito knew he must embrace if he was to find peace.
As the days passed, Kaito's journey took him to the edge of the desert, where the mountains rose like the back of a sleeping dragon. It was here that he finally found the corrupt official, a man who had grown fat and complacent, believing that he had escaped the reach of justice.
The battle that ensued was fierce and brutal. Kaito fought with all his might, his movements as fluid as water, his strikes as deadly as a snake's bite. But as he delivered the final blow, he felt a strange sensation, as if a heavy weight had been lifted from his shoulders.
In the aftermath, Kaito realized that his quest had not been just about seeking justice for Ming. It had been about confronting his own darkness and finding the strength to let go. The corrupt official, though defeated, was a reflection of Kaito's own flaws and the anger that had consumed him.
With a heavy heart, Kaito turned his back on the city and the life he once knew. He would not return to Dunhuang, nor would he seek revenge. Instead, he would walk the path of the silent avenger, a journey that would lead him to a place of peace and self-discovery.
And so, as the sun dipped below the horizon, casting long shadows across the desert, Kaito walked away, his steps light and his heart free. The Silent Avenger had found his path, and the echoes of the Silk Road would forever be a testament to his journey.
